Stacking-block pictures can be deceptive. Behind the blocks you can see from the front, there can be just as many hidden ones you can't.

1A unit cube stack is built from "how high each square is stacked"

Divide the floor into a grid like a checkerboard, and stack some number of cube blocks on each square — that's a unit cube stack. One square might have just 1 block stacked on it, another might have 3.

2Writing it as numbers is far more accurate

Counting purely from the picture makes it easy to miss anything hidden in the back. That's why looking at a "number grid" — the count of blocks stacked on each square, written as numbers — alongside the picture lets you see the top-down shape and each square's height at a glance.

Add up every square in the number grid to get the total count

If a 2×2 grid reads 1, 2, 2, 1, the total count is 1+2+2+1 = 6 blocks.

1 2 2 1 1+2+2+1 = 6 blocks
Each square in the number grid shows how high that stack is — add them all up for the total number of blocks

3Staircase shapes are especially tricky

In a staircase shape that steps down in height, the front squares block the ones behind them, so it's hard to be sure from the picture alone whether there are blocks stacked in back or not. This is exactly where a number grid is a huge help.

The same picture can sometimes have more than one correct answer.
Looking at the picture alone, without any numeric information, there are cases where you can't be sure whether a completely hidden square has blocks on it or not. That's exactly why schools usually present views from several directions (top, front, side) together.

4Spatial reasoning grows with practice

At first, counting a solid shape purely by eye can be tough. But practice going back and forth between the picture and the number grid, and eventually you'll be able to imagine the hidden parts naturally, just by looking at the picture.
